US 12,238,415 B2
Camera having video stream indicator

1. An image sensor comprising:
an input/output port for receiving a command from outside of the image sensor;
a control block for receiving the command from the input/output port, and generating a video interface enabled signal;
a video interface for receiving the video interface enabled signal from the control block;
a pixel array for providing a video stream to the video interface;
an output port for receiving the video stream from the video interface, and outputting the video stream to outside of the image sensor;
a stream indicator pin for receiving the video interface enabled signal from the control block when the video interface is receiving the video interface enabled signal from the control block;
wherein a terminal of the video interface receiving the video interface enabled signal is connected to the stream indicator pin by a conductor; and
wherein the video interface, the stream indicator pin, and the conductor connecting the terminal of the video interface and the stream indicator pin are sealed inside a package of the image sensor.
